After viewing this activity, participants will demonstrate the ability to:
• Identify imaging fundamentals of each of the radiology sub-specialties (organ systems)
• Prescribe the appropriate utilization of imaging modalities (CT, MR, US, Mammography, Nuc Med) for different medical conditions
• Implement the appropriate imaging protocols for routine clinical presentations
• Recognize indications and markers for interventional procedures, as well as an assessment of outcomes
• Apply classifications of pathophysiological mechanisms underlying human disease to facilitate differential diagnosis
• Refine imaging criteria to optimize image quality/findings and improve diagnostic interpretation
